Transaction f110ab1149f3c3975fcac06f56ac02e8a2eabc8943a2f7b80ea54616f9bde571
2 Input
1 Outputs
- f110ab1149f3c3975fcac06f56ac02e8a2eabc8943a2f7b80ea54616f9bde571:0
value 4502680
address 32YLyUWNf41Xr4KNehiXzjxr2yk7TXEgrZ